How it works: where the entry points actually went

The clerical tier that absorbed enormous numbers of first jobs is shrinking, and the numbers are unambiguous. Tellers are forecast to decline 13 percent to 2035, bookkeeping and accounting clerks 6 percent, and information clerks 2 percent. These were classic first jobs requiring no degree, and there are steadily fewer of them.

Meanwhile hands-on fields are adding positions quickly. Medical assistants grow 13 percent, adding roughly 107,600 roles. HVAC technicians grow 11 percent. Both are genuine entry points with training routes that do not require a degree.

So the total holds up while the composition changes. The entry tier did not disappear. It relocated out of offices and into healthcare settings, building sites and vehicles, which is a real change in what a first job looks like even though the count holds steady.

Within professional fields the change is different and less visible. The jobs still exist but the first rung is thinner, because the well-specified tasks that juniors used to do are the ones automation handles best. That produces a market where mid-level roles are advertised freely and genuinely junior ones are scarce, which is precisely the pattern graduates describe.

The mechanism behind that is worth understanding, because it was not a decision anybody announced. A manager with a well-defined task can either brief a junior, wait, review the work and give feedback, or produce it directly in ten minutes. The second is faster on that task, and nothing at the moment of choosing prices the training that did not happen. Multiply it across every manager and every task over two years and a training route disappears without a meeting about it.

That also suggests it is not permanent. The cost of not training arrives about five years later as a shortage of mid-level people, at which point buying them on the open market is considerably more expensive than having grown them. Several industries have been through this cycle with apprenticeships before, and the pattern repeats. Cold comfort for someone applying today, but it argues against treating the current state as the new permanent shape of the market.

What this means practically, by starting point

The shift lands differently depending on where you are, and generic advice is worth less here than usual.

If you are finishing a degree aimed at a professional field, the junior tier you were preparing for is thinner than when you started. The response that works is arriving with something besides the qualification: a domain you know properly, a portfolio of work you actually did, or experience in an adjacent role that touches the same industry. Applications that look identical to two hundred others fare badly in a thin market.

If you have no degree and are choosing a direction, the entry landscape is genuinely better than it was for the trades and healthcare. Apprenticeship and certificate routes lead into fields growing at two to four times the whole-economy rate, they pay well, and the cost of training is a fraction of a degree.

If you are changing careers mid-life, licensed fields are the strongest destination. The requirement to hold a qualification is what keeps the role human, and prior work experience frequently counts toward entry in ways it does not for school leavers.

If you are already employed somewhere entry level, the question is whether your specific tasks are the specified and repetitive kind. Moving toward the exceptions, the diagnosis and the customer-facing work inside your current employer is usually faster than moving out.

Proof, examples, and objections

The clearest evidence is the divergence within single industries rather than between them.

In technology, software developers and QA analysts are forecast to grow 10 percent while computer programmers decline 7 percent. Same sector, same starting skills, opposite direction. The declining category is the one defined by implementing to a specification, which is what junior work mostly was.

A common objection is that this is simply a weak graduate market that will recover with the economy. Partly true and incomplete. Cyclical downturns compress hiring across all levels; this compresses one level specifically while mid-level hiring continues. That pattern points at a structural cause rather than a cyclical one.

A second objection is that people have always found entry difficult and this is ordinary. Also partly true. What is different is that the difficulty concentrates in fields with formal graduate routes while entry into trades and healthcare has become comparatively easier, which reverses the advice most people received.

A third objection deserves a direct answer: does this mean qualifications are worth less? No, and the data points the other way. Fields with formal entry requirements have held up better than those without, because a licence or certification is a structural requirement that automation does not soften. A qualification opens the first conversations and gives learning a shape that self-teaching rarely matches. What has changed is that pairing it with something demonstrable, whether a domain, a portfolio or logged practical hours, matters more than it did.

For context on how exposure is measured, the Bureau publishes AI exposure categories for 831 occupations and states plainly that exposure “does not imply job loss, productivity gains, automation probability, or wage effects.”

The cost of getting this wrong, in both directions

Two mistakes are common, and they are opposites.

The first is concluding that nothing has changed and applying into a contracting tier repeatedly, at high emotional cost, while attributing the outcome to personal inadequacy. This is the more damaging error because it produces a lot of effort with no feedback loop. Someone sending two hundred applications into a category that has genuinely thinned learns nothing from the silence except that they are failing, which is the wrong lesson.

The second is concluding that everything has collapsed and abandoning a viable plan too early. Professional fields still hire; the route in is narrower and requires more than the qualification alone. Someone who gives up a year before finishing a degree in a licensed profession has made an expensive decision on incomplete information.

The way to avoid both is to check the specific occupational category rather than reasoning from the general mood. The data is published, free and updated on a schedule, and ten minutes with it is worth more than a month of speculation. A field growing at 13 percent and one declining at 13 percent both sit inside the same overall employment picture, and the difference between them decides whether persistence is the right strategy or a costly one.

FAQ

Are entry level jobs disappearing?
Not in total. Employment is projected to grow by about 5.9 million positions through 2035. Entry points in clerical work are contracting sharply while those in healthcare and skilled trades are expanding, so the tier has moved rather than vanished.
Why does the job market feel so much worse than the statistics suggest?
Because the contraction is concentrated in the specific roles most graduates target, while the growth sits in fields many of them were advised against. Both the statistics and the lived experience are accurate. They simply describe different parts of the same market, and the part you are standing in determines which one feels true.
Which entry level jobs are actually growing?
Medical assisting at 13 percent, HVAC at 11 percent, and related hands-on healthcare and trade roles. These have training routes that do not require a degree and are resistant to automation because the work is physical.
Is a degree still worth it?
It depends far more on the field than it used to. Degrees leading into licensed professions and into growing sectors continue to pay off. The weaker case is a general degree aimed at a professional tier where the junior rung has thinned, and pairing any qualification with practical evidence is now the difference.
